About Bhavnagar District

Bhavnagar is a district in Gujarat, India. As per the data provided by Census of India in 2011, total population of Bhavnagar was 2,880,365 with a growth rate of 16.63%. Bhavnagar covers 10,034 Km2 area. Sex ratio of Bhavnagar's population is 933 females for every 1000 males, while child sex ratio is 891 females out of 1000 males.

Literacy data of Bhavnagar

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Total Literate 1,887,255 Literacy (%) 75.52
Male Literate 1,087,371 Male Literacy (%) 84.39
Female Literate 799,884 Female Literacy (%) 66.08
Urban Literate 857,319 Rural Literate 1,029,936
Urban Male Literates 482,345 Urban Male Literacy (%) 88.31
Rural Male Literates 605,026 Rural Male Literacy (%) 81.51
Urban Female Literates 374,974 Urban Female Literacy (%) 75.60
Rural Female Literates 424,910 Rural Female Literacy (%) 59.47

The literacy data of Bhavnagar highlights a total literacy rate stands at 75.52% with 1,887,255 literate individuals. Male literacy is 84.39% while female literacy is lower at 66.08% among them, 1,087,371 males and 799,884 females are literate, highlighting a gender gap.

Urban areas show higher literacy rate with 857,319 people being literate, with men at 88.31% and female at 75.60%, compared to rural areas whereas 1,029,936 people are literate, with male at 81.51% and female at 59.47%. Highlights a gap between urban and rural literacy rates.

Religion Wise Data of Bhavnagar

DESCRIPTION VALUE DESCRIPTION VALUE
Hindu 2,632,574 Hindu (%) 91.40
Muslim 212,863 Muslim (%) 7.39
Sikh 1,410 Sikh (%) 0.05
Christian 3,457 Christian (%) 0.12
Jain 26,974 Jain (%) 0.94
Buddhist 445 Buddhist (%) 0.02
Other 127 Other (%) 0
Not Avaiable 2,515 Not Avaiable (%) 0.09

Bhavnagar population is mostly hindu (91.40%) with a total 2,632,574 people. Muslim(7.39%) with a total 212,863 people. Sikh are (0.05%) with a total 1,410 people. Smaller communities include Christian (0.12% with 3,457 people). Jain (0.94% with 26,974 people) Buddhist (0.02% with 445 people) and Other (0.00% with 127 people). Around (0.09% with 2,515 people) did not specify their religion.
